Transaction 7643cf995bf572d51259ae84e2ae0ab6a6550c326a72da94ee64c5c1db256523
1 Input
1 Output
-
7643cf995bf572d51259ae84e2ae0ab6a6550c326a72da94ee64c5c1db256523:0
- value
- 227238
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 139e3377f9857a23e238c389864ff95500edebed OP_EQUAL
- address
- 33UkHByuqUcuhEnpqxgy9NYLF1XaPLBPqK